Matrix: Can I run V-Series panels using AES format?

The AES-3 option module adds digital input and output using RJ-45 or coax to V-Series main panels. If the AES-3 digital interface option is used to connect the V-Series main panel to the matrix it must be connected to an AES-6 Digital Interface instead of the MVX-16 serial ports on the matrix.
With EHX 8.5 the user can also connect V-Series panels equipped with AES-3 option to E-Madi cards on Delta, Median and Omega frames.  The E-Madi card connects into a suitable AES-3 infrastructure (like a Audio router, Sound desk or ProGrid).  V-Series panels equipped with the AES-3 daughter card can then be connected to the Sound desk stage box at the remote end 
Upto 32 panels to be connected via the E-Madi card.
